Expressions and Fractions Prime Factorization 1. The GCF (Greatest Common Factor) of 50 and 200 is: (A) 15 (B) 50 (C) 4 (D) 20 Solution: The factors of 50 = 2*5*5 The factors of 200 = 2*2*2*5*5 The GCF (Greatest Common Factor) of 50 and 200 = 2*5*5 = 50 2. The GCF of 18ab2 and 72a2b is: (A) 18a (B) 9ab (C) 12ab (D) 18ab Solution: 18ab 2 = 2 × 3 × 3 × a × b × b 72a 2 b = 2 × 2 × 2 × 3 × 3 × a × a × b GCF = 2 × 3 × 3 × a × b GCF = 18ab 3. The GCF (Greatest Common Factor) of the number 10 and 26 is: (A) 130 (B) 65 (C) 2 (D) None of the above is correct Solution: 10 = 5 × 2 26 = 13 × 2 GCF = 2 4. The GCF (Greatest Common Factor) of the number 32x4 and 16x is: (A) 16x (B) 32x (C) 32x4 (D) 64x3 Solution: 32x 4 = 2 × 2 × 2 × 2 × 2 × x × x × x × x 16x = 2 × 2 × 2 × 2 × x GCF = 2 × 2 × 2 × 2 × x GCF = 16x 5. Find the factors of 63: (A) 1, 2, 7, 63 (B) 1, 3, 9, 21 (C) 1, 3, 7, 42 (D) 1, 3, 7, 9, 21and 63 Solution: A factor is a whole number that divides another whole number without leaving any remainder 63 when divided by 1, 3, 7, 9, 21and 63 leaves no remainder So the factors of 63 are 1, 3, 7, 9, 21and 63 6. Choose in the correct option: 19 is a _________ number. (A) Prime (B) Composite (C) Complex (D) Irrational Solution: A composite number is a whole number greater than one that has more than two factors. A prime number is whole number with exactly two factors: 1 and the number itself. The factors of 19 are 1, 19. Therefore, 19 is a prime number. 7. Find the GCF of 30, 16 and 18. (A) 5 (B) 3 (C) 2 (D) 0 Solution: 30 = 2 × 3 × 5 16 = 2 × 2 × 2 × 2 18 = 2 × 3 × 3 GCF = 2 =2 8. What is the GCF of 40 and 90? (A) 60 (B) 10 (C) 20 (D) 600 Solution: 40 = 2 × 2 × 2 × 5 90 = 2 × 3 × 3 × 5 GCF = 2 × 5 GCF = 10 9. The GCF of 45 and 18 is: (A) 19 (B) 9 (C) 17 (D) 18 Solution: 45 = 3 × 3 × 5 18 = 2 × 3 × 3 GCF = 9 10. The GCF of 15, 25 and 35 is: (A) 25 (B) 22 (C) 5 (D) 55 Solution: 15 = 3 × 5 25 = 5 × 5 35 = 5 × 7 GCF = 5 11. Two football teams are marching at an event. There are 32 members in one team and 40 in the other. They are marching in rows of equal size that are as wide as possible. How many people are in each row? (A) 16 (B) 8 (C) 24 (D) 28 Solution: The maximum number of people in each row is the G.C.F. of the number of members in each team. 32 = 2 × 2 × 2 × 2 × 2 40 = 2 × 2 × 2 × 5 GCF = 2 × 2 × 2 GCF = 8 12. Select the correct word.77 is a _________ number. (A) Prime (B) Composite (C) Complex (D) None of the above Solution: A composite number is a whole number greater than one that has more than two factors. A prime number is whole number with exactly two factors: 1 and the number itself. The factors of 77 are 1, 7 and 11. Therefore, 77 are a composite number. 13. Find the GCF of 625 and 225: (A) 25 (B) 65 (C) 55 (D) 26 Solution: 625 = 5 × 5 × 5 × 5 225 = 3 × 3 × 5 × 5 GCF = 5 × 5 GCF = 25 14. Two boxes contain balls. The first has 36 red balls, where as the second box has 60 yellow balls. They are to be, arranged in rows of equal width. How wide is the widest row possible? (A) 15 (B) 30 (C) 12 (D) 36 Solution: The widest row formed is the GCF of the number of each type of ball. 36 = 2 × 2 × 3 × 3 60 = 2 × 2 × 3 × 5 GCF = 2 × 2 × 3 GCF = 12 15. Find two prime numbers; with sum equal to or less than five, whose GCF is one. (A) 2 and 4 (B) 2 and 3 (C) 3 and 4 (D) 3 and 5 Solution: 2 and 3 are the two prime numbers: with sum equal to five whose GCF is 1 2 = 1× 2 3 = 1× 3 GCF = 1
